开发工具与关键技术:VisualStudio 2015
作者:杨耿
撰写时间:2019年4月22号
根据账号查询数据信息
我们首先使用var来接收,这里的var跟 Js的意思是不太一样的,可以接受任何数据类型,var在这里属于匿名数据类型。这种数据类型在平时都是很少使用,通常都是在Linq里面使用。我们命名的时候不要全部都使用 var,该写什么命名就写什么,即使没有出错也不要写,因为这样不方便阅读,以及查看或者修改的时候比较容易混乱。
上图中dbuser 名称,代表是数据库用户,from 后面是变量名称,意思就是来自这张表从哪里来查询出来的,查找数据就是在tbUser里面进行查找。在Linq中,from永远都是在最前面的,where或者ordbey都是在from的后面,然而selet都是放在最后面的。后面的Single是代表只查询一条数据,或者单个数据,结果只能有一条数据,0或者大于等于2条都是会出现异常的。Tolist就代表查询多条数据,Count就可以用来统计有多少条数据了,Linq里面的写法不变,根据查询的条件,进行选择查询方法。
Linq表单查询方法